Management Data Warehouse (MDW) is a resource and performance monitoring and reporting framework available in SQL Server 2012 Enterprise Edition. It was first introduced in SQL Server 2008 and continues to exist in SQL Server 2012.
MDW consists of a relational database, predefined data collectors, and reports. The relational database is used as a repository where performance statistics gathered by the data collectors are stored. A series of reports are provided out-of-the-box with the capability to drill down into more detailed reports about resource utilization, query performance, index utilization, and even suggestions to improve overall SQL Server performance. MDW can collect data from SQL Server 2008 and SQL Server 2012 but for no earlier versions.
